    Pulmonary rehabilitation outcomes of post-acute COVID-19 patients during different waves of the pandemic
    (MDPI, 2023) Spielmanns, Marc; Schaer, Corina E.; Pekacka-Egli, Anna Maria; Spielmanns, Sabine; Ibish, Olberk; Gafina, Guzel; Stiube, Antonela; Hermann, Matthias [in: International Journal of Environmental Research and Public Health]
    (1) Background: Between the beginning of the coronavirus pandemic and summer 2022, we distinguished four pandemic waves, with different characteristics of the affected patients. This study investigated the impact of patient characteristics on the outcome of inpatient pulmonary rehabilitation (PR). (2) Methods: Using a prospective approach, the characteristics of post-acute COVID-19 patients of the different waves who participated in inpatient PR were compared based on their assessments and results collected as part of PR (Cumulative Illness Rating Scale (CIRS), six-minute walk test (6-MWT), Pulmonary Function Testing (PFT), and Functional Independent Measurement (FIM). (3) Results: A total of 483 patients were included in the analysis (Wave 1 n = 51, Wave 2 n = 202, Wave 3 n = 84, Wave 4 n = 146). Compared to Wave 3 + 4, patients of Wave 1 + 2 were older (69 vs. 63 years; p < 0.001), had a significantly lower CIRS (13.0 vs. 14.7 points; p = 0.004), had significant better PFT (FVC: 73 vs. 68%pred; p = 0.009; DLCOSB: 58 ± 18 vs. 50 ± 17%pred; p = 0.001), and showed significantly more comorbidities (2.0 vs. 1.6 n/pers.; p = 0.009). Wave 3 + 4 showed significantly greater improvements according to the 6-MWT (147 vs. 188 m; p < 0.001) and the FIM (5.6 vs. 21.1 points; p < 0.001). (4) Conclusions: Patients of the COVID-19 infection waves differed significantly according to their anthropometric data, incidence of comorbidities, and impact of the infection. All cohorts achieved clinically relevant and significant functional improvements during PR, with significant higher improvements in Wave 3 + 4.

    Clinical and functional predictors of response to a comprehensive pulmonary rehabilitation in severe post-COVID-19 patients
    (MDPI, 2021) Spielmanns, Marc; Buelow, Melissa Masha; Pekacka-Egli, Anna Maria; Cecon, Mikis; Spielmanns, Sabine; Windisch, Wolfram; Hermann, Matthias [in: Microorganisms]
    Background: Pulmonary rehabilitation (PR) following severe and very severe COVID-19 infection is known to be effective, according to typical assessments. However, not all patients benefit from PR to the same extent. This analysis aimed to identify the impact of different factors on PR outcomes in post-COVID-19 patients. Methods: This prospective observational study included 184 post-COVID-19 patients. The achievement of the predicted reference walking distance (6 min walking distance (6-MWD)) served as a parameter with which to identify responders and non-responders to PR. Several parameters (e.g., Functional Independent Measurement (FIM); pulmonary function testing (Forced Vital Capacity, FVC); 6MWD) were assessed in order to estimate their impact on PR success. Logistic regression models and classification and regression trees were used for multivariate analysis. Results: A total of 94 patients (51%) reached their reference 6MWD by the end of PR. FVC (0.95 (0.93–0.97)), 6MWD at admission (0.99 (0.99–1.00)), and FIM motoric (0.96 (0.93–0.99)) correlated with the risk not reaching the reference distance. The most important variable was the 6MWD at admission. Classification and regression tree identified 6MWD ≥ 130 m at admission and FVC predicted of >83% as the strongest predictor for reaching predicted 6-MWD. Conclusion: Post-COVID-19 patients with lower 6MWD, lower motoric FIM scores and lower FVC at admission have a high risk of not reaching their target values of physical performance despite intensive rehabilitation. As well as identifying them, it is of utmost importance to develop optimal PR concepts for these patients.

    Effects of a comprehensive pulmonary rehabilitation in severe post-COVID-19 patients
    (MDPI, 2021) Spielmanns, Marc; Pekacka-Egli, Anna Maria; Schoendorf, Sabine; Windisch, Wolfram; Hermann, Matthias [in: International Journal of Environmental Research and Public Health]
    Background: Severe COVID-19 infection often leads to impairments requiring pulmonary rehabilitation (PR) following the acute phase. Little is known about the efficacy of PR in these patients. We therefore compared post-COVID-19 patients (PG) referred to PR patients with other lung diseases (LG). Methods: 99 PG were admitted to PR. In a prospective design, the results of PG were collected and compared to the results of LG of 2019 (n = 419) according to Functional Independence Measurement (FIM), Cumulative Illness Rating Scale (CIRS), 6-min walk test (6-MWT), duration of PR, and Feeling Thermometer (FT). Results: According to age, sex, and CIRS, both groups showed no significant differences. The improvements in the 6-MWT in the pre to post comparison were on average 180 (±101) meters for PG and 102 (±89) meters for LG (p < 0.001). FT showed a significant enhancement for PG of 21 (±14) points and for LG of 17 (±16) points (p < 0.039), while FIM significantly increased by 11 (±10) points in PG and 7 (±8) points in LG (p < 0.001). Conclusions: Comprehensive PR in PG is very effective according to the results in FIM, 6-MWT and FT. Therefore, we recommend PR following severe post-COVID-19 infections.
